Reliance Jio is now offering 1GB data with free calls at Rs. 49

Reliance Jio has yet again announced the lowest rental plan of Rs. 49 in which it will offer unlimited voice and data for 28 days for JioPhone subscribers. The data pack will be effective January 26 and with the introduction of this new plan the telecom service provider might be turning its focus towards feature phone users.
'JioPhone users will enjoy free voice calls and unlimited data (1GB at high speed) for 28 days at a price of only Rs 49. Jio is also introducing affordable data add-ons at Rs 11, 21, 51 and 101,' the company said in a statement.
'Tariffs charged for feature phone users continue to be exorbitant, while their smartphone counterparts on Jio enjoyed free voice calls and high-speed data at the most affordable tariffs.
The high feature phone tariffs make it impossible for them to even think of using data...Jio has made data affordable for everyone,' the company added.
Besides, the telco as part of its 'Republic Day offer' will double the validity of Rs 98 pack to 28 days from the current 14 days. '...this Republic Day will mark the acceleration towards achieving the vision of Digital Freedom for the 50 crore feature phone users of India. Currently, they can neither afford even the cheapest 4G LTE smartphone nor the exorbitant cost of data and voice charged for 2G services,' Jio said.
Recently, Reliance Jio also decided to offer 500 MB extra data to its subscribers using 1GB and 1.5GB per day data packs with effect from January 26. Mobile data rates will see a further drop to as low as Rs 2.7 per GB with Reliance Jio announcing extra 500 MB data for its users of select plans as part of 'Republic Day offer', as per a Bank of America Merrill Lynch report.
Jio's closest rival Bharti Airtel data cost per GB has dropped to Rs. 4 under its new schemes. The tariff of Rs. 2.7 per GB data is about 99 percent lower compared to Rs 249-259 per GB charged by established big operators till August 2016 -- before the commercial launch of Jio services.
Interestingly this move also comes at a time when 4G VoLTE enabled JioPhone has now been ranked as the No 1 feature phone brand in the quarter to December by shipments, overthrowing market leader Samsung in the segment for the first time. The report has been filed by Counterpoint Research.
Google I/O 2018 to happen from May 8 to May 10
Google has come up with a teaser for its annual I/O Developer's Conference with clues and puzzles. The company usually teases a few upcoming features before the event that is held during summer every year. Back in 2017, Google teased the copyless paste feature before the Google I/O conference and now there are more elaborate clues for the Google I/O 2018.
From the clues that were let out by Google Developers' Twitter account, it looks like the company will hold the conference from May 8 to May 10 at the Shoreline Amphitheatre in Mountain View, California. Initially, a coded tweet was posted providing the first clue and it is a picture of a bunch of binary codes.

When converting the binary code to text, it reveals the Google I/O URL.
On visiting the website, Google presents you with the Google Street View of what appears to be the reception area of the Developers building. On moving around the area and looking for clues as in an escape room game or a treasure hunt puzzle, you will get to further details. However, you will play the game in Google Street View instead of the real world.
Inside the building, you can get several clues thrown here and there such as a calendar with the date August 5, a plate of Sushi, a book called Sister Carrie written by Theodore Dreiser, and more. You need to use the clues to enter the building further and the game goes on.
Initially, you will have to unlock a door with the password that could be a derivation from the clues as most of them have a similar theme - Sister and Japan. On unlocking the door, the Google Street View will take you to a conference room that is filled with further clues. The first clue in the conference room is a pineapple cake hinting that this could be the name of the next iteration of Android after Oreo. So would it be Android 9.0 Pineapple Cake? Well, we need to wait to know the same.
After spending enough time to join the clues together, you will get to know the date and location of the Google I/O 2018 conference. And that is from May 8 to May 10 at the Shoreline Amphitheatre in Mountain View, California as mentioned above.
